[ 
https://issues.apache.org/jira/browse/ODE-635?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=12731606#action_12731606
 ] 

Greg Lucas commented on ODE-635:
--------------------------------

I've filed a ServiceMix 4 issue related to this: SMX4-321

ServiceMix 3 handles either the DeploymentException or the FAILED task-result, 
while in SMX4 the task-result is ignored. This looks wrong given that the spec 
implies either approach can be used to signal a deployment failure. (See also 
<http://forums.sun.com/thread.jspa?threadID=688608> which supports this 
interpretation of the spec.)

> Propagate DeploymentException when SA deployment fails.
> -------------------------------------------------------
>
>                 Key: ODE-635
>                 URL: https://issues.apache.org/jira/browse/ODE-635
>             Project: ODE
>          Issue Type: Improvement
>          Components: JBI Integration
>    Affects Versions: 1.3.2, 1.3.3, 2.0
>         Environment: ServiceMix 4
>            Reporter: Daniel Dominguez
>         Attachments: ODE-635.patch
>
>
> I'm working on deployment tooling for ServiceMix4 / FUSE.  The deploy and 
> undeploy method in OdeSUManager does not throw a DeploymentException when 
> there is a problem with a service assembly (i.e. bad deploy.xml).  In 
> contrast the start and stop methods both throw DeploymentException when 
> appropriate.
> The problem this causes for me is that when I attempt to deploy and start a 
> service assembly, the deploy appears to succeed but the start returns an 
> unrelated error which is difficult to diagnose.
> I've created a simple patch which will throw the DeploymentException instead 
> of an error string which is ignored by smx4.
> Is this a reasonable approach?

-- 
This message is automatically generated by JIRA.
-
You can reply to this email to add a comment to the issue online.

Reply via email to